We understand that you having issues with your Hulu and Disney Plus channels. However, have you tried removing the channel to see if it helps?

  • Remove all the affected channels.
  • Restart your device before adding the channel back in to ensure the process is successful. by navigating to Settings > System > System restart.
  • Go to the Roku streaming store and re-add the affected channel.
